Publisher Description

In 1929, twenty daredevil women take to the skies in the most dangerous race of their lives.

Florence “Pancho” Barnes—heiress, rebel, and the most colorful pilot in America—can outfly, outswear, and outdrive any man. When Hollywood tries to turn the first-ever cross-country National Women’s Air Derby into a publicity stunt with movie starlets and their male “mechanics” doing the real flying, Pancho rallies the greatest female aviators of the era to fight back.

Alongside aviation legends Amelia Earhart, Louise Thaden, and Marvel Crosson, these fearless women demand the right to fly solo across 2,800 miles of treacherous terrain in primitive, fragile aircraft held together by glue and prayers. But as the race begins, sabotage strikes. Someone wants these women to fail—or worse.

As increasingly serious incidents mount, the pilots realize they’re not just racing for glory. They’re fighting for their lives and the future of women in aviation. United in their determination to finish the derby, they refuse to back down, watching each other’s backs as they barrel across the country in a white-knuckle race that will determine once and for all whether women belong in the skies.

From high-speed car chases to emergency landings, speakeasy showdowns to courtroom battles, Where the Sky Begins is a thrilling ride through one of aviation’s most dramatic chapters—a story of courage, sisterhood, and the unbreakable spirit of women who refused to be grounded.

About the Authors

Mary Wine is the author of over seventy novels in multiple genres, including historical fiction, and has extensive experience in the television industry, including writing, story editing, and production. A taekwondo master, with extensive knowledge of sword fighting, Mary infuses her action scenes with a realism that will keep the action moving at top speed. MaryWineBooks.com

Cindy Dees is a New York Times and USA Today bestselling author of more than 120 books in a variety of genres, including thrillers, military adventure, romantic suspense, fantasy, and alternate history. She’s also the creator and executive producer of an upcoming Netflix television series based on her Helen Warwick thriller novel series about a woman assassin of a certain age. A former US Air Force pilot and part-time spy, she draws upon real-life experience to fuel her stories of life on the edge of danger.
